How do you say have a nice day in Brazilian Portuguese?

There are a few ways to say "have a nice day" in Brazilian Portuguese, depending on the formality and context:

Formal:

* Tenha um bom dia! (This is the most common and polite way to say it)

Informal:

* Tenha um ótimo dia! (This is a more enthusiastic way to say it)

* Bom dia! (This literally means "good day" but can be used as a friendly way to wish someone a nice day)

* Boa tarde! (This means "good afternoon" and can also be used as a friendly greeting)

Other Options:

* Que o seu dia seja bom! (This translates to "May your day be good!")

* Aproveite o dia! (This means "Enjoy your day!")

The best way to say it depends on the specific situation and your relationship with the person you're speaking to.
